Hey — handing off the cold-start work on the Brimjet handlers. Short version: pre-warming helps the checkout path but not the report generators, and bumping memory past 512 made things worse. I left flame graphs and a tuning diary for whoever picks this up next. Everything's collected on the internal page below:

runbook for kawip-tafog: https://argocd.nelvrohq.internal/build

Don't hand-edit the Corvid replica-lag alarm in the console; it's managed here. New folks: the alarm fires on sustained lag, not spikes, because Tidewell's nightly batch always bumps lag briefly. Raise thresholds only with a linked incident. The windowing and threshold constants live in this block:

tuning table, kawep-tawif:
CAPS = {
    "olidor": 80,
    "belion": 7,
    "quenys": 225,
    "druox": 839,
    "fraath": 482,
}

**Action item (P2):** Extend the Quillguard scanner to flag near-miss package names within an edit distance of two, not one, since the incident package slipped past the current threshold. Owner: registry-integrity squad. Please include a backfill scan of the last 90 days of Hollowbrook registry uploads. The detection heuristics, allowlist process, and tuning notes new members should read first are on the internal page below.

dashboard of yahaf-kawep = https://grafana.nelvrocorp.internal/spaces/projects/spaces/364313bfe15e

## Runbook: Garage Occupancy Feed Stall (Venthill Deck)

If the occupancy feed from the Venthill parking deck stops updating for more than five minutes, first verify the gateway heartbeat in the Corroway dashboard. A stalled heartbeat means the edge sensor bridge needs a soft restart; a live heartbeat with stale counts means the aggregator is dropping deltas and must be drained carefully, one partition at a time. Before restarting anything, capture the trace token shown below.

session token of bajog-tafop = htk31_14e40a443565b0a3cf3b16fac72e009